WebbApply for Your Georgia A.T. Plate Apply for your plate by visiting your local Tax Commissioner’s tag office, or by choosing the “Appalachian Trail Conservancy of Georgia” specialty plate when you renew your registration online. In addition to the regular vehicle registration fees, a standard, numerical A.T. license plate costs $35. WebbEvery journey begins somewhere. Have a look at these videos that will help you understand the basic concepts: GATC Trail Ambassador Program Webb6 jan. 2024 · In 1968, President Lyndon B. Johnson successfully made the Appalachian Trail the first national scenic trail under the National Park System by passing into law the National Trails System Act. Under this new law, the entire Appalachian Trail would be considered federal land.
